Question:

Which scenario best matches the linear relationship expressed in the equation y = –14x + 1,700?

1) Kent has $1,700 in his bank account and spends $14 each week.

2) Kent has $1,700 in his bank account and deposits $14 each week.

3) Kent had $1,700 in his bank account and deposited another $14.

4) Kent has $14 in his bank account and spent $1,700.

Answer:

Option  1) Kent has $1,700 in his bank account and spends $14 each week.

Step-by-step explanation:

Let x denote the number of weeks.

Option 1: Kent has $1,700 in his bank account and -14x as the negative sign denotes how much amount he spend each week.

Thus, Option 1 is the correct answer.

Option 2: Kent has $1,700 in his bank account and deposits $14 each week.

Writing it as equation, we have, y=14x+1700 which is not the expressed linear equation.

Hence,  Option 2 is not the correct answer.

Option 3: Kent had $1,700 in his bank account and deposited another $14.

Writing it as equation, we have, y=14+1700 which is not the expressed linear equation.

Hence,  Option 3 is not the correct answer.

Option 4: Kent has $14 in his bank account and spent $1,700.

Writing it as equation, we have, y=14-1700 which is not the expressed linear equation.

Hence,  Option 4 is not the correct answer.

Thus, the scenario that matches the linear equation relationship expressed in the equation is Option 1.

The answer is Kent has $1,700 in his bank account and spends $14 each week.

A new crew of painters takes two times as long as the old painters. Together they can paint in 6 hours. How many hours does it t
babymother [125]
Let n be old painters time. Then the new painters are 2n. So:
1/n+1/2n=1/6
2+1=2n/6
2n=18
n=9
The old painters take 9 hours; the new ones take 18
